4,4'-isopropylidine-bis(2-isopropyl)phenol, a new inhibitor for cell wall formation of Bacillus subtilis.

Abstract:

:4,4'-Isopropylidine-bis[2-isopropyl]phenol was found to possess antimicrobial activity against gram-positive bacteria and some fungi, whereas it had no effect on gram-negative organisms. The drug has a potent inhibitory action on the synthesis of cell wall mucopeptides of Bacillus subtilis by inhibiting the enzyme d-glutamate ligase, which is responsible for the incorporation of d-glutamic acid into uridine 5'-diphosphate-muramyl-l-alanine. The drug had a weak lytic effect on protoplasts and inhibited protein synthesis, whereas no significant effect on the synthesis of deoxyribonucleic acid and ribonucleic acid was found.
